Khuda Gawah
The epic Bollywood movie to get rid of all epics, Khuda Gawah was a movie ahead of its time, and unfortunately the audience couldn’t appreciate the movie Box Office India.Starring Amitabh Bachchan as a passionate and easy Pathan who achieves his love, and then gives it up for a promise to a police man, the movie has Nagarjuna, Shilpa Shirodkar, Kiran Kumar, Danny Dengzonpa and Vikram Gokhale playing some of the very most stellar characters of modern times. This was one of the first and only movies to be shot in Afghanistan, and did complete justice to the sweetness that the place has to offer.
Khuda Gawah is famous not merely for the direction, but in addition the art direction and action sequences. The high octane climax is something that has been rarely observed in Bollywood movies. Actually, the whole movie is peppered with what can be viewed as to be epic sequences. Danny Dengzonpa also played a lifetime career best role as the trusty Pathan’s aide.
Gambler
In the event that you thought that a flawed protagonist was something that’s come recently to Bollywood, think again. Gambler stars Govinda as a officer who realizes he suffering from a deathly disease, and has several days to live. The authorities officer is now troubled about how precisely his family could make their ends meet after he dies, but realizes one day when he dies on duty, his family could make more money. He now includes a deathwish, to die on duty, and due to this, the corrupt and cowardly cop pits himself against a number of the biggest goons in the city.
Needless to say, because it had been a nineties movie, it is located out that there clearly was a mistake in the medical tests, and therefore he is hale and hearty, but that will definitely be twisted a bit to add to the dark and ironic movies which can be making their presence felt in Bollywood today.
Appu Raja
Appu Raja isn’t strictly a Bollywood movie, because it is just a South side movie made by the Maestro Kamal Haasan, but it is one which can be remade in just a blink. Appu Raja tells the story of twins, whose father is killed by evil goons, and mother is given poisoned. One of the boys is born with a deformity, which makes him ideal for the circus, while another becomes a roadside Romeo. The deformed man realizes about his father’s killers, and decides to kill all of them one by one. While the style is interesting, even the methods for killing that Appu chooses are a marvel. This script and screenplay is certainly something that’s worthy of the graphics and technology that can be acquired today.
